Treaded Landboat - Work in Progress
« on: 10 January 2010, 07:23:18 PM »
A while back, I rescued this giant toner cartridge from a print shop, thinking it'd make something neat.  After doing a few sketches, I decided to make something in the vein of an armored train, but with tank treads - a troop transport and gunboat type of thing.

I started last night by putting in pieces of basswood to create the basic tread shape.





I then added some basswood strips to the sides to create areas on which soldiers can stand.  The bottom goes all the way across; the top has a section in the middle open from which ladders will descend to the bottom platform.



I plan to have the majority of the SIDES of the treads armored, so I've not put much detail beyond the opening area, but there I've put in some spoked washers and pieces of matte board.  I'll be adding more details there later.



I added some beams underneath for stability (everything has been attached by superglue gel).  The ones that extend out will likely have some sort of pulley or chain attached to them.



That's it for now!  More work to come.
